Ubuntu:十年,十個關鍵時刻
2010 年代剛剛過去,在21 世紀的第二個十年間,從 Ubuntu 10.04 LTS 到 Ubuntu 19.10,omg ubuntu 網站的作者 Joey Sneddon 梳理了期間最具有決定性的十個時刻,讓我們一起來回顧一下。
1. 品牌重塑
2010 年初的Ubuntu 看起來長這樣:
那時的 Ubuntu logo 和字體看起來也比較花哨:
曾經的 Ubuntu 外觀以橙色和棕色為主基調,“Linux for Humans” 的口號在2010 年代聽起來也未免有些過時。
不過這一切都沒有持續太久。2010 年3 月,Canonical 在推出Ubuntu 10.04 LTS 發行版之前,進行了全方位的品牌改造。重塑後的品牌形象更具現代感。
當然也並非事事完美,當時推出的新壁紙被部分用戶稱為“紫色嘔吐物”。它實在不怎麼受歡迎,因此必須在 Ubuntu 10.10 發布之前重新進行設計。
2. 窗口按鈕移至左側
Ubuntu歷史上最大爭議事件之一無疑是Ubuntu 10.10中的窗口按鈕爭議。當時,Ubuntu決定在10.10版本中將窗口按鈕從窗口框架的右側(類Windows)移至左側(類macOS)。於是整個社區都在表達不滿,這一決定受到了強烈譴責。
最終 Ubuntu 並未退縮,而這個問題在幾個月後貌似被遺忘了,沒多少人再提起。
直到2017 年,Ubuntu 17.10 又將窗口按鈕移回了右側。
Joey 認為,這實際上是 Ubuntu 好戰性的初次嘗試,而這種堅定不妥協的態度在此後十年內的發行版中也有愈發明顯的體現。
3. Unity 桌面
對許多人來說,Unity 的引入是Ubuntu 歷史上的決定性時刻。這就是發行版構建用戶體驗的關鍵所在。Unity 桌面於2010 年推出。起初,它旨在替代Ubuntu Netbook 啟動器UI。但令人出乎意料的是,Unity 桌面在Ubuntu 11.04 中成為了默認桌面。
一方面,Unity 可以說是有史以來最成功,使用最為廣泛的Linux 桌面環境。但另一方面,它也是有史以來最具分裂性和爭議性的Linux 桌面環境之一。
早期版本的Unity 出現問題時並沒有什麼可以提供幫助,關鍵功能也有所缺乏,還存在明顯的性能問題。有時感覺就像Ubuntu 的設計和工程團隊朝著截然不同的方向發展。不過,這些早期問題一旦被解決,它本身還算是一款不錯的產品。
可以說,Unity 令Ubuntu 不再僅僅是 Linux 發行版,而是使它開始成為真正的操作系統。
4.失敗的Ubuntu 手機眾籌
Canonical 以一項新計划拉開了2013 年的序幕:宣布將Ubuntu 引入智能手機。
當年晚些時候,Ubuntu 為該計劃發起了眾籌,目標為3200 萬美元。結果是,12 小時內籌集了200 萬美元,一個月內籌集了1280 萬美元,Ubuntu Edge 眾籌活動失敗了。Mark Shuttleworth 所幻想的“高端智能手機”沒能投入生產,Ubuntu Phone 卻種下了一顆種子。
5. 曾經的Ubuntu One
從Unity、HUD 和Scopes 到Sound Menu、MeMenu、Web應用程序集成等工作,Ubuntu 一直在向前衝。Ubuntu One 是其中一項成就。
Ubuntu One 是一套雲服務,包括免費和付費在線存儲、品牌音樂商店、音樂流,適用於Windows、macOS 和Linux 桌面的專用同步應用,也適用於Android 和iOS 的移動應用,支持付費應用購買以及更多。
這是Ubuntu 嘗試帶來的新興體驗。只不過持續的時間並不長。儘管全球有數以千萬計的用戶都可以使用(在Windows 和macOS 桌面上也可以完全正常使用),Ubuntu One 卻找不到一種足以使自己獲利的方法。
6. 頗具爭議的購物體驗
當你進行某些搜索時,會出現一些相關購物推薦,並且推薦結果看上去不是那麼智能,用戶還會遭到垃圾郵件的騷擾,帶來這一功能的“Shopping Lens” 後來被許多用戶標記為了間諜軟件。
為了確定在Dash 中進行的搜索查詢是否與購物有關,Unity 會將輸入的每個單詞發送到遠程服務器。遠程服務器將解析搜索詞,然後傳遞給亞馬遜商店,獲取一組(可能相關的)產品結果。這些便被返回給了Dash 中的用戶。儘管往返亞馬遜的數據中沒有可識別的個人信息,但這些信息是不可選的,亞馬遜會默認獲取搜索內容。這些隱私問題難以令人忽視。
在這一點上,Ubuntu 發行版感覺更像是建立在利益之上,將用戶群視為商品,而不是社區。
7. 第一款Ubuntu 手機
經過幾年的打造,首款Ubuntu Phone 於2015 年初上市。
Aquaris E4.5 Ubuntu Edition 由西班牙移動公司Bq 製造,售價169 歐元,規格一般。但成品貌似比不上之前的炒作,並且還限售發行。Joey 認為Ubuntu Phone 時代犯下的錯誤甚至可以寫一篇論文出來。
完全發布一部Ubuntu 手機仍然是一個了不起的成就。遺憾的是,它過分誇大的市場營銷也許不合時宜。
8. Snap 應用
Ubuntu Phone 項目最終未能實現顛覆移動行業並啟動個人計算新時代的目標,但是其中某些工作得以倖存並繼續發展。
.snap 應用程序格式於2016 年推出,是在手機和平板電腦上為Ubuntu 創建的“沙盒” .click 程序包格式的改進版本。它獲得了巨大的成功。
Snap 不僅僅是一種GUI 應用程序格式。它的許多核心功能(例如事務更新、自動更新、應用回滾等)更能滿足服務器、雲和物聯網的需求。
Canonical 在Ubuntu 16.04 LTS 中引入了對Snap 應用程序的桌面支持,並在不久後通過Snapcraft 存儲提供了對.snap 應用程序側加載、snap://url 處理和GUI 瀏覽的相關支持。短短幾年內,Snappy 設法做到了早期的“Ubuntu 軟件中心” 所沒有的:吸引了眾多獨立軟件開發者。
9. 戲劇性的32 位支持事件
Ubuntu 的聲譽建立在“為各種類型的開發人員提供最好的Linux 操作系統”上,為此它不得不常常做出一些艱難的決定。
當Ubuntu 從 2017 年起放棄對32 位安裝鏡像的支持時,它也同時致力於保留32 位存檔。然而,從Ubuntu 19.10 開始計劃取消對32 位應用程序的全面支持時,一些開發者感到沮喪。今年的 Steam 事件扭轉了這一局面。
Valve 宣布,如果照計劃進行放棄 32 位的行動,Steam for Linux 將不再正式支持Ubuntu,後者的態度發生了變化。Ubuntu 決定繼續維護一些重要的32 位庫,以使Steam 之類的應用程序正常運行。
與以往有所不同,這次Ubuntu 妥協了,它選擇聽取反饋並做出相應調整。
10. GNOME
Mark Shuttleworth 的博客文章宣布了Unity 8 時代的終結。於是,Ubuntu 手機、平板電腦、Unity 8 桌面、OTA 更新等等一切都蕩然無存。這也許是一個糾正的好機會,Canonical 接下來可以更專注於Ubuntu 的核心優勢。
GNOME Shell 已成為Ubuntu 桌面的默認用戶界面,這是一個非常受歡迎的更改。Ubuntu 還進行了GNOME 桌面調查,更多地聽取了用戶反饋。
Ubuntu 19.10 的核心是GNOME 3.34 發行版,其性能得到不少提升。換到 GNOME 以來,一切進展都比較順利, Ubuntu 19.10 收到的評價也超出預期。
這已經為之後打下了堅實的基礎,下一個長期支持版本也將是根據Ubuntu 社區的需求而精心設計的。儘管Unity 時代的結束令人惋惜,但是Ubuntu 充分利用了GNOME 桌面提供的機會,並因此獲得了豐厚的回報。
最後,這裡還有一張Ubuntu 十年發展軌跡表:
消息來源: